 Scientific Name: Hyphodermella corrugata
 
   
   
 Author:

Hyphodermella corrugata (Fr.) J. Erikss. & Ryvarden, Cort. N. Eur. 4: 579. 1976.

Basionym: Grandinia corrugata Fr., Hym. Eur.: 625. 1874.

   
 
 
 
 
 Description: Basidiocarp effuse, adnate, membranaceous-crustaceous, 70-200 μm thick in section. Hymenial surface Pinkish Buff or Deep Olive-Buff, grandinioid, not cracked; margin con-colorous or paler, rather determinate or thinning, pruinose. Aculei separate or fused, more than 10 per mm, conical, sometimes indistinct, apically fimbriate due to projecting hyphae. Hyphal system monomitic; hyphae simple-septate. Subiculum indistinctly bi-layered. Basal layer with rather compact texture, up to ca. 15 μm thick, sometimes indistinct; hyphae horizontal, colorless or subcolorless, ± agglutinated. Medullary layer constituting main part of subiculum, with ± dense texture; hyphae ± vertical, colorless or subcolorless, usually indistinct, ± agglutinated, 1.7-4 μm diam., thin- or slightly thick-walled. Hymenial layer with dense texture. Yellow-brown excreted material rather common throughout subiculum, easily dissolved in KOH. Cystidia lacking. Encrusted hyphae located in aculei (trama), crowded or single, projecting, thin- or slightly thick-walled. crystals not easily dissolved in KOH. Basidia subutriform, basally stalked, usually guttulate, 20-30 × 6-7 μm, 4-sterigmate. Basidiospores colorless or yellowish, ellipsoid or broadly ellipsoid, adaxially flattened or slightly concave, smooth, thin-walled, usually with several oil-drops, 6-8 × 4-5 μm, IKI-, CB-.
 
 
 
 
 
 Specimens:

Taiwan. Nantou: Yushan National Park, between Kuankao and Tui-kuan, alt. 2,400 m, on fallen branch of angiosperm, 26 Jul 1988, Wu 880726-49 (H, TNM). Kaohsiung: Liukuei Hsiang, Shanping, alt. 770 m, on log of angiosperm, 14 Jul 1989, Wu 890714-22 (H, TNM).

 Distribution:

Pantemperate to subtropical.
